Molgás adds Scania LNG tractors to transport gas between Spain & France

The five new Scania vehicles incorporated by Molgás Energía belong to the R series and have a 13-liter, 410 HP engine powered by LNG, which offers a maximum torque of 2,000 Nm. It is Scania’s most powerful LNG engine and has a similar performance to diesel. These trucks feature double tanks, which guarantee an approximate range of 1,000 kilometers.

“This acquisition responds to the desire we had to test this LNG-powered Scania 410 HP tractor to see first-hand its performance on the road and its safety in heavy transport. We know the experience Scania has with this type of vehicle and we were clear that the new trucks that we added to our fleet had to be Scania,” said Juan Menchero Fabián, COO of Molgas Energía.

An adjusted operating cost, a lower noise level and, above all, the possibility of its use with biomethane as soon as it is available, make these vehicles a fundamental tool in the search for a more sustainable transport.

“Molgás is a company committed for many years to sustainability and the environment. In this way, we follow the line of our company policy, helping to achieve the EU’s decarbonization objectives and helping to improve air quality so that our future generations can enjoy a better world,” added Menchero.

These new vehicles, which make fixed routes between Madrid, Barcelona and the south of France transporting LNG, have been delivered through the official Scania Hispania dealer in Madrid.
